12 inches, or 30 cm at my brother's place in the Chilcotin today. Winter is here now, and it's dropped like 15 degrees he says. I'm looking at the dew points, which tell you how dry the air is, and it's extremely dry just to the north of us. Prince George and Quesnel are below -20C (it would need to hit -20C to hit 100% humidity). Kelowna is currently -1C for the dewpoint, so much wetter, but what Prince George gets today, Kelowna gets tomorrow. Expect dry air tomorrow and cold.
